The expectation of the Lord on those of us who name the name of Jesus is revealed in His revelation, the Bible. We don’t get to change what God’s expectation is for the people of God, but our responsibility is to say what God says and not give our opinion. Heaven is the government for the born-again Christian who walk not after the flesh but after the Spirit. The local Church should be a mirror of what Heaven teaches. “Thy kingdom come. Thy will be done in earth as it is in Heaven,” Matt. 6:10. Wherever His will is done there’s peace, and order, not chaos and confusion. This is my prayer for the Churches of the saints, that the Lord’s Church be that beacon in our generation. Be that light, that city on a hill, the salt of the earth. These are the expectations of Heaven and our God. We are to stand out. We are different. We’re bought with a price and our lives should show forth the praises of Him who delivered us out of darkness and into His marvelous light. This is the strength of the Church. “Then he said unto them, Go your way, eat the fat, and drink the sweet, and send portions unto them for whom nothing is prepared: for this day is holy unto our Lord: neither be ye sorry; for the joy of the LORD is your strength,” Nehemiah 8:10 (KJV). We are citizens of Heaven and should act accordingly. Our hope is in Him, our Rod and Staff, and our salvation. In Him, we will trust. In the local Church, we should learn of His will and His ways. It’s in the local Church where the renewing the mind process is ongoing because as good soldiers we don’t get caught up in the affairs of this life. “ No man that warreth entangleth himself with the affairs of this life; that he may please him who hath chosen him to be a soldier,” 2 Timothy 2:4 (KJV). But we seek those things that are above, and we set our affections on things above. The one place where we’re reminded about things eternal is in the local Church. Our priorities, if not put in check, can waver all over the place and if unchecked can lead us out of God’s will for our lives. The local Church is where we are nurtured, taught, trained, and expected to live the teachings of Christ, not just to warm a pew. That expectation continues to this day.
